Contemporary and Emerging Issues in Trade Theory and Policy

Description

Part of the "Frontiers in Economics & Globalization" series, this book deals with a range of trade and development issues in terms of the general equilibrium structure. It shows how neo-classical models of trade theory can be used to highlight many challenging global problems.
